Just a warning for all you seatcover lovers... take the suckers off once in a while and give the seat a good vacuum.

My old man had sheepskin seatcovers in his XR6 since brand new.

He went to sell it 2 years later and the seats were absolutely stuffed.

The dirt etc. falls through the seatcover and eventually gets ground into the seat itself... once it gets like that only a mega steam clean would clean the seat up properly.

I have spoken with an upholsterer and seat covers are not a good idea.

Cloth seat cover on a cloth seat = sandpaper effect. So when you think you are extending the life of your seat, you are actually committing it to an early death.
